Output 830c43017a53d1faf5f9a6ddd2542b41c558dc736103393ee0bc3be4f9380936:0

value
559360
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aafc0b77a9670993ed9b5e179de0305e8cdede62 OP_EQUAL
address
3HH6jXwY4g43aSZrTPU49JFYut682XdX15
transaction
830c43017a53d1faf5f9a6ddd2542b41c558dc736103393ee0bc3be4f9380936
confirmations
382287
spent
true